You can't go wrong with any good Shoei or Arai (my preference), just make sure it fits properly! When you first try it on you should be able to put your hand on top of the helmet, move it around and feel your skin on your scalp move slightly. It should not be so tight though as to cause any hot spots or areas of discomfort after wearing it for 15-20 minutes. Traditionally Arai's and Shoei's suit one type of head better, oval or round but it's important to try them on.
